blog

It


Python - jak wykorzystać go do tworzenia skutecznych aplikacji Porady dla początkujących programistów



1. Jak zacząć tworzyć skuteczne aplikacje w Pythonie?



Zaczynając tworzyć aplikacje w Pythonie, ważne jest, aby wiedzieć, od czego zacząć. Jest wiele kroków, które trzeba wykonać, aby opanować techniki tworzenia skutecznych aplikacji. Na szczęście, Python oferuje łatwy dostęp do materiałów edukacyjnych i zasobów, które pomogą Ci opanować język.
Pierwszym krokiem w tworzeniu aplikacji w Pythonie jest zrozumienie podstawowych składników języka. Aby mieć pewność, że Twój kod będzie działał prawidłowo, musisz nauczyć się podstaw składni i struktur danych w Pythonie. Możesz to zrobić poprzez przeglądanie tutoriali i samouczków online lub poprzez korzystanie z materiałów edukacyjnych takich jak książki i artykuły.
Kolejnym krokiem jest nauczenie się bibliotek Pythona. Te narzędzia umożliwiają łatwe integrowanie funkcji i bibliotek do Twojego kodu. Dzięki nim możesz tworzyć skuteczne aplikacje, bez konieczności stworzenia wszystkiego od podstaw. Poza tym biblioteki ułatwiają tworzenie aplikacji przez dostarczanie funkcji, które są wbudowane w język.
Kolejnym ważnym elementem tworzenia skutecznych aplikacji jest zrozumienie frameworków i narzędzi używanych w Pythonie. Frameworki, takie jak Django i Flask, są bardzo przydatne, jeśli chcesz szybko tworzyć aplikacje webowe. Istnieje również wiele narzędzi do testowania i debuggowania Twojego kodu, co ułatwi rozwiązywanie problemów technicznych.
Ostatnim elementem tworzenia skutecznych aplikacji w Pythonie jest nauka optymalizacji i wydajności. Optymalizacja polega na zmniejszeniu złożoności Twojego kodu oraz na zwiększeniu jego prędkości. Ważne jest również, aby tworzyć modułowe aplikacje, aby uniknąć problemów związanych z dużymi projektami.
Tworzenie skutecznych aplikacji w Pythonie może być trudne, ale jest możliwe do osiągnięcia. Przeznacz czas na naukę podstaw języka, bibliotek, frameworków i narzędzi oraz optymalizacji, a będziesz mógł tworzyć cenne aplikacje dla swojego biznesu lub innych potrzeb.

2. Od czego zacząć przygodę z programowaniem w Pythonie?



Kiedy myślisz o programowaniu w Pythonie, możesz czuć się zdezorientowany. Istnieje wiele możliwości i wybieranie odpowiedniego startu może być przytłaczające. Na szczęście, zaczynając przygodę z programowaniem w Pythonie, możesz mieć pewność, że jest to świetny wybór. Python jest jednym z najpopularniejszych języków programowania, co oznacza, że istnieje wiele materiałów do nauki. Jest także używany do tworzenia aplikacji webowych, danych i aplikacji mobilnych, dzięki czemu można go wykorzystać do różnych celów.
Jeśli chcesz zacząć korzystać z Pythona, pierwszym krokiem będzie zainstalowanie środowiska programistycznego (IDE). IDE to program, który pozwala tworzyć, edytować i debugować aplikacje. Istnieje wiele darmowych i płatnych IDE dostępnych dla Pythona. Przykładem jest PyCharm od firmy JetBrains lub Visual Studio Code firmy Microsoft. Wybierz taki, który najbardziej Ci odpowiada.
Kolejnym krokiem jest poznanie podstaw języka Python. Możesz to zrobić poprzez samouczki online lub kursy na platformach takich jak Udemy czy Coursera. Będziesz musiał poznać podstawy języka, takie jak składnia i podstawowe struktury danych. Gdy już opanujesz te podstawy, będziesz mógł przejść do bardziej zaawansowanych tematów.
Po opanowaniu podstaw możesz spróbować swoich sił w programowaniu aplikacji webowych lub aplikacji mobilnych za pomocą Pythona. Programowanie aplikacji webowych wymaga nauczenia się takich technologii jak HTML, CSS i JavaScript. Aby tworzyć aplikacje mobilne, będziesz musiał poznać technologię Xamarin lub React Native. W obu przypadkach warto skorzystać z poradników lub kursów online, aby nauczyć się tych technologii.
Programowanie w Pythonie może być wspaniałym doświadczeniem, ale ważne jest, aby pamiętać o cierpliwości. Będzie to proces zajmujący trochę czasu i trzeba dużo ćwiczyć, aby stać się dobrym programistą. Dlatego też ważne jest, aby upewnić się, że masz odpowiedni plan i chcesz się go trzymać. Gdy to zrobisz, bardzo szybko będziesz mógł cieszyć się efektami swojej pracy!

3. Poznaj podstawy programowania w Pythonie



Python to jeden z najpopularniejszych języków programowania. Jest to język ogólnego przeznaczenia, który może być używany do tworzenia zarówno prostych skryptów, jak i złożonych aplikacji. Programowanie w Pythonie jest bardzo proste i wygodne. Na początek, aby zacząć programować w Pythonie, najpierw trzeba się zapoznać z podstawami.
Pierwszym krokiem jest zainstalowanie środowiska programistycznego, które pozwoli na edycję i uruchamianie programów w języku Python. Istnieje wiele darmowych środowisk, takich jak PyCharm lub Visual Studio Code. Po zainstalowaniu środowiska programistycznego trzeba się zapoznać z podstawami języka Python. Na początek warto poznać składnię języka, takie jak definicje funkcji, instrukcje warunkowe i pętle.
Kolejnym krokiem będzie poznanie struktury danych takich jak listy, słowniki i zbiory. Struktury danych są szczególnie ważne w programowaniu w Pythonie, ponieważ pozwalają na przechowywanie i przetwarzanie dużych ilości danych.
Kolejnym krokiem będzie poznanie bibliotek Pythona. Biblioteki to gotowe funkcje lub narzędzia, które można używać do tworzenia aplikacji. Należy również zwrócić uwagę na popularne biblioteki Pythona takie jak NumPy i Pandas, które są używane do pracy z danymi.
Na koniec warto poznać techniki debugowania i testowania aplikacji w Pythonie. Techniki debugowania i testowania aplikacji to proces umożliwiający wykrywanie i naprawianie błędów w aplikacji. Techniki te są szczególnie ważne, ponieważ pozwalają na poprawienie jakości kodu i zmniejszenie liczby błędów w aplikacji.
Poznanie podstaw programowania w Pythonie może być czasochłonne, ale jeśli chcesz stać się programistą Pythona, to musisz się tego nauczyć. Poznawanie składni, struktur danych, bibliotek oraz technik debugowania i testowania aplikacji to pierwsze kroki w programowaniu w Pythonie.

4. Używaj narzędzi Python do tworzenia skutecznych aplikacji



Python to jeden z najbardziej popularnych języków programowania, który jest szeroko stosowany do tworzenia aplikacji. Jego jasne i proste składnie sprawia, że jest on łatwy w użyciu, a dostępność szerokiej gamy narzędzi do tworzenia aplikacji powoduje, że jest on szczególnie przydatny do tworzenia skutecznych aplikacji. Python oferuje szeroki zakres narzędzi i bibliotek, które umożliwiają programistom szybkie i efektywne tworzenie aplikacji.
Podstawowe narzędzie do tworzenia aplikacji w Pythonie nazywa się Django. Jest to otwarty framework webowy, który może być używany do tworzenia wszelkiego rodzaju aplikacji internetowych. Django pozwala programistom na szybkie i łatwe tworzenie aplikacji, dzięki czemu można stworzyć skuteczne aplikacje w krótkim czasie.
Kolejnym ważnym narzędziem do tworzenia skutecznych aplikacji w Pythonie jest Flask. Jest to lekki framework webowy, który pozwala programistom na tworzenie aplikacji internetowych w bardzo prosty sposób. Flask oferuje szeroki zakres funkcji, które pozwalają na szybkie i efektywne tworzenie skutecznych aplikacji.
Istnieją również inne narzędzia do tworzenia aplikacji w Pythonie, takie jak PyQt, Kivy i Tkinter. Wszystkie te narzędzia oferują szeroki zakres funkcji, które pozwalają programistom tworzyć skuteczne aplikacje internetowe.
Podsumowując, narzędzia Python pozwalają programistom na szybkie i efektywne tworzenie skutecznych aplikacji internetowych. Szeroka gama narzędzi i bibliotek dostępnych w Pythonie pozwala programistom tworzyć zaawansowane aplikacje w krótkim czasie. Programiści powinni rozważyć użycie narzędzi Python do tworzenia skutecznych aplikacji internetowych.

5. Jak wykorzystać zalety Pythona do tworzenia skutecznych aplikacji?



Python jest jednym z najpopularniejszych języków programowania, który może być wykorzystywany do tworzenia skutecznych aplikacji. Jego elastyczność i przystępna składnia czynią go idealnym do tworzenia wielu różnych typów aplikacji. Python ma również wiele zalet, które mogą znacznie poprawić skuteczność tworzonych aplikacji.
Po pierwsze, Python umożliwia tworzenie aplikacji szybciej niż inne języki programowania. Jego proste składnia i wbudowane narzędzia ułatwiają tworzenie aplikacji bez potrzeby tworzenia skomplikowanych struktur danych i kodu. Może to znacznie skrócić czas tworzenia aplikacji i zaoszczędzić czas na konfigurację i debugowanie.
Po drugie, Python posiada bogaty zbiór bibliotek, które mogą pomóc w tworzeniu skutecznych aplikacji. Biblioteki te obejmują wszystko, od narzędzi do grafiki po bazy danych, a także narzędzia ułatwiające tworzenie interfejsów użytkownika. Dzięki temu można łatwo dodać funkcje do aplikacji bez konieczności tworzenia ich od podstaw.
Po trzecie, Python posiada wbudowane narzędzia do tworzenia testów, które mogą pomóc w identyfikacji błędów w aplikacji. Testy te mogą być szybko uruchamiane i mogą pomóc w zidentyfikowaniu błędów wcześnie, co oznacza mniejsze problemy przy wydaniu aplikacji.
Korzystanie z Pythona do tworzenia skutecznych aplikacji może być kluczem do sukcesu. Jego elastyczność i bogata biblioteka narzędzi pozwalają na szybkie tworzenie aplikacji o dużej funkcjonalności, które są niewrażliwe na błędy. Dzięki tym zaletom Pythona można stworzyć wysokiej jakości aplikacje, które mogą zapewnić duży sukces firmom i użytkownikom końcowym.

6. Jak tworzyć skuteczne aplikacje za pomocą Pythona?



Python jest językiem programowania, który można wykorzystać do tworzenia skutecznych aplikacji. Aby tworzyć skuteczne aplikacje za pomocą Pythona, należy poznać podstawy języka i wybrać odpowiednie narzędzia. W pierwszej kolejności trzeba zaznajomić się z podstawami składni języka Python. Zaleca się również zapoznanie się z wybranymi bibliotekami i narzędziami, takimi jak Django, Flask i PyGame. Każde z tych narzędzi ma swoje własne zalety i wady, więc trzeba wybrać to, co najlepiej odpowiada Twoim potrzebom.
Kolejnym krokiem w tworzeniu skutecznej aplikacji jest opracowanie planu projektu. Plan projektu powinien być szczegółowy i powinien obejmować cele i priorytety projektu, dostawców usług, budżet i harmonogram projektu. Kiedy już masz plan projektu, możesz przejść do implementacji.
Następnie trzeba wybrać środowisko programistyczne, które będzie używane do tworzenia aplikacji. Środowisko powinno być łatwe w użyciu i oferować narzędzia do automatyzacji i testowania aplikacji. Istnieje kilka darmowych środowisk programistycznych do wyboru, w tym Visual Studio Code i PyCharm.
Kolejnym ważnym krokiem jest zaprojektowanie interfejsu użytkownika (UI). UI powinien być prosty i intuicyjny, aby użytkownicy mogli swobodnie poruszać się po aplikacji. Możesz skorzystać z gotowych szablonów lub stworzyć własny interfejs użytkownika.
Ostatnim krokiem jest testowanie aplikacji pod kątem działania i funkcjonalności. Musisz sprawdzić, czy aplikacja działa poprawnie na różnych platformach i czy spełnia wszystkie wymagania funkcjonalne. Po przejściu tego etapu możesz opublikować aplikację, aby była dostępna dla odbiorców.
Tworzenie skutecznej aplikacji za pomocą Pythona jest procesem czasochłonnym i wymaga poznania podstaw języka oraz posiadania odpowiednich narzędzi do implementacji. Zanim zaczniesz tworzyć aplikacje, musisz opracować plan projektu i ustalić cele projektu, aby upewnić się, że Twój proces tworzenia będzie skuteczny.

Warto zobaczyć